In case of successful page fault handling, this patch releases mmap_sem before updating the perf stat event for major/minor faults. So even though the contention reduction is NOT super high, it is still an improvement. There's an additional code size improvement as we only have 2 up_read() calls now. Note to myself: -------------- 1. Given the way it is done, we are forced to move @bad_area label earlier causing the various "goto bad_area" cases to hit perf stat code. - PERF_COUNT_SW_PAGE_FAULTS is NOW updated for access errors which is what arm/arm64 seem to be doing as well (with slightly different code) - PERF_COUNT_SW_PAGE_FAULTS_{MAJ,MIN} must NOT be updated for the error case which is guarded by now setting @fault initial value to VM_FAULT_ERROR which serves both cases when handle_mm_fault() returns error or is not called at all. 2. arm/arm64 use two homebrew fault flags VM_FAULT_BAD{MAP,MAPACCESS} which I was inclined to add too but seems not needed for ARC - given that we have everything is 1 function we can still use goto - we setup si_code at the right place (arm* do that in the end) - we init fault already to error value which guards entry into perf stats event update Cc: Peter Zijlstra <peterz@infradead.org> Signed-off-by: Vineet Gupta <vgupta@synopsys.com> |

Linux kernel ============ There are several guides for kernel developers and users. These guides can be rendered in a number of formats, like HTML and PDF. Please read Documentation/admin-guide/README.rst first. In order to build the documentation, use ``make htmldocs`` or ``make pdfdocs``. The formatted documentation can also be read online at: https://www.kernel.org/doc/html/latest/ There are various text files in the Documentation/ subdirectory, several of them using the Restructured Text markup notation. Please read the Documentation/process/changes.rst file, as it contains the requirements for building and running the kernel, and information about the problems which may result by upgrading your kernel.
